Chia Seed Oil A great alternative to fish oil! 100% Vegan Plant source of omega 3-6-9 Supports healthy heart and brain functions No more fishy smell or taste Chia seed is the world's richest plant source of omega-3 fatty acids, much higher than other natural sources like flax seed oil or fish oil which often causes unpleasant aftertaste or fishy burps. Chia seed is also rich in antioxidants, high in protein and contains 8 essential amino acids. Other than rich in omega-3 fatty acids, chia seed also provides omega-6 linoleic acids (LA) and omega-9 oleic acids. These three types of unsaturated fats play a critical role in multiple bodily functions. A balanced proportions of omega fatty acids are required by the body for optimal health. Uses are as electrodes, heating elements and field emitters, and as filaments in light bulbs and cathode ray tubes. Tungsten is commonly used in heavy metal alloys such as high speed steel, from which cutting tools are manufactured.
